日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

一、APP應(yīng)用程序開發(fā)所需的知識(shí)與技能概述

一、軟件開發(fā)概述

軟件開發(fā)是一個(gè)涵蓋了用戶需求獲取、需求分析、設(shè)計(jì)、編程、軟件測(cè)試和版本控制的系統(tǒng)工程。在這個(gè)過(guò)程中,開發(fā)者需要掌握多種技能和知識(shí),以便能夠構(gòu)建出滿足用戶需求的軟件產(chǎn)品或系統(tǒng)。除了計(jì)算機(jī)編程技能,軟件開發(fā)還涉及到項(xiàng)目管理、團(tuán)隊(duì)協(xié)作、用戶需求分析和系統(tǒng)設(shè)計(jì)等方面的知識(shí)。

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

二、APP設(shè)計(jì)和開發(fā)所需的知識(shí)與軟件

APP開發(fā)首先需要確定目標(biāo)平臺(tái),如iOS或Android。針對(duì)Android平臺(tái),開發(fā)者需要掌握J(rèn)ava語(yǔ)言和Android API的使用;而對(duì)于iOS平臺(tái),則需要掌握Objective-C語(yǔ)言或Swift語(yǔ)言。APP設(shè)計(jì)也是至關(guān)重要的一環(huán),涉及到用戶體驗(yàn)、界面設(shè)計(jì)和原型制作等方面。

在軟件方面,開發(fā)者需要熟悉各種設(shè)計(jì)工具,如Axure RP、Mockplus等,以便能夠制作出符合用戶需求的APP原型。還需要了解不同硬件型號(hào)和操作系統(tǒng)對(duì)APP開發(fā)的影響,以確保APP的兼容性和穩(wěn)定性。

三、APP開發(fā)所需的技術(shù)

APP開發(fā)涉及的技術(shù)十分廣泛。開發(fā)者需要掌握J(rèn)ava、Swift等編程技術(shù),以實(shí)現(xiàn)APP的各項(xiàng)功能。前端開發(fā)技術(shù)如React Native、Ionic等用于開發(fā)跨平臺(tái)的用戶界面。后端開發(fā)技術(shù)則負(fù)責(zé)處理服務(wù)器端的邏輯和數(shù)據(jù)存儲(chǔ),包括數(shù)據(jù)庫(kù)技術(shù)、服務(wù)器技術(shù)以及API設(shè)計(jì)等技術(shù)。

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

除此之外,測(cè)試技術(shù)也是APP開發(fā)中不可或缺的一環(huán),包括單元測(cè)試、集成測(cè)試和用戶測(cè)試等。為了確保APP的質(zhì)量和穩(wěn)定性,開發(fā)者還需要掌握自動(dòng)化測(cè)試工具,如Appium和Jest。了解iOS和Android平臺(tái)的特性以及云服務(wù)和數(shù)據(jù)存儲(chǔ)技術(shù)也是開發(fā)針對(duì)特定平臺(tái)優(yōu)化的APP的關(guān)鍵。

四、編程技術(shù)的重要性

編程技術(shù)是APP開發(fā)的核心。無(wú)論是Android還是iOS平臺(tái),開發(fā)者都需要掌握相應(yīng)的編程語(yǔ)言,如Java、Swift等。這些語(yǔ)言用于實(shí)現(xiàn)APP的各項(xiàng)功能,如界面交互、數(shù)據(jù)處理等。只有掌握了這些編程技術(shù),開發(fā)者才能夠?qū)⒃O(shè)計(jì)轉(zhuǎn)化為實(shí)際可用的APP。

五、設(shè)計(jì)與用戶體驗(yàn)的重要性

除了編程技術(shù),設(shè)計(jì)與用戶體驗(yàn)也是APP開發(fā)中至關(guān)重要的一環(huán)。一個(gè)好的設(shè)計(jì)能夠吸引用戶的眼球,提高用戶的使用體驗(yàn)。在APP設(shè)計(jì)過(guò)程中,開發(fā)者需要關(guān)注用戶定位、用戶需求以及最佳操作路徑的建立。還需要關(guān)注界面的風(fēng)格和樣式,以確保APP的界面與用戶需求相匹配。通過(guò)良好的設(shè)計(jì)和用戶體驗(yàn),開發(fā)者可以打造出受歡迎、具有競(jìng)爭(zhēng)力的APP產(chǎn)品。掌握技術(shù)浪潮:App開發(fā)的不同階段與新技術(shù)的助力

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

一、概念設(shè)計(jì):引領(lǐng)創(chuàng)新的初心

在任何一個(gè)偉大的App誕生的起點(diǎn),都是那腦海中一閃而過(guò)的創(chuàng)意。這一階段,開發(fā)者的想象力與洞察力是核心。概念設(shè)計(jì)只是開始,真正的挑戰(zhàn)在于如何將這一想法轉(zhuǎn)化為實(shí)際的產(chǎn)品。

二、技術(shù)支撐:從概念走向現(xiàn)實(shí)

每個(gè)階段的開發(fā)都離不開特定技術(shù)的支持。從草圖到原型設(shè)計(jì),再到測(cè)試與發(fā)布,技術(shù)的運(yùn)用貫穿始終。開發(fā)者需要綜合運(yùn)用編程、設(shè)計(jì)、測(cè)試等技能,確保App的功能得以實(shí)現(xiàn),并滿足用戶的需求。隨著技術(shù)的不斷進(jìn)步,新的工具和框架如雨后春筍般涌現(xiàn),為開發(fā)者提供了更多的選擇。

三、高效與便捷:新技術(shù)的應(yīng)用

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

新技術(shù)帶來(lái)的不僅僅是工具上的革新,更是開發(fā)效率與便捷性的提升。例如,新的框架和庫(kù)能夠幫助開發(fā)者簡(jiǎn)化復(fù)雜的編程任務(wù),提高開發(fā)速度。隨著人工智能、大數(shù)據(jù)等前沿技術(shù)的應(yīng)用,App開發(fā)正變得更加智能化和自動(dòng)化。這意味著開發(fā)者需要持續(xù)學(xué)習(xí)新技術(shù),跟上時(shí)代的步伐。

四、行業(yè)動(dòng)態(tài):技術(shù)的演變與挑戰(zhàn)

App開發(fā)領(lǐng)域正處于快速變化之中。新的技術(shù)和趨勢(shì)不斷涌現(xiàn),帶來(lái)了無(wú)數(shù)的機(jī)遇與挑戰(zhàn)。開發(fā)者需要關(guān)注行業(yè)動(dòng)態(tài),了解最新的技術(shù)趨勢(shì)和發(fā)展方向。只有這樣,才能在激烈的市場(chǎng)競(jìng)爭(zhēng)中立于不敗之地。

五、終身學(xué)習(xí)者:持續(xù)成長(zhǎng)的心態(tài)

技術(shù)的更新迭代要求開發(fā)者必須具備持續(xù)學(xué)習(xí)的能力。只有不斷吸收新知識(shí),才能適應(yīng)不斷變化的市場(chǎng)需求。作為一個(gè)優(yōu)秀的開發(fā)者,應(yīng)具備敏銳的觀察力和求知欲,緊跟技術(shù)前沿,不斷提升自己的技能水平。只有這樣,才能在這個(gè)充滿挑戰(zhàn)與機(jī)遇的時(shí)代中,不斷前行,創(chuàng)造更多的價(jià)值。

開發(fā)APP必備技術(shù):掌握這些技能輕松應(yīng)對(duì)應(yīng)用構(gòu)建挑戰(zhàn)

在這個(gè)日新月異的時(shí)代,App開發(fā)不僅是技術(shù)的較量,更是思維的碰撞與融合。從概念設(shè)計(jì)到實(shí)際應(yīng)用,每一個(gè)階段都是技術(shù)與創(chuàng)意的完美結(jié)合。作為開發(fā)者,我們需要緊跟技術(shù)潮流,不斷學(xué)習(xí)和成長(zhǎng),為這個(gè)世界創(chuàng)造更多出色的App。


本文原地址:http://m.czyjwy.com/news/110258.html
本站文章均來(lái)自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請(qǐng)郵箱聯(lián)系我們刪除!
上一篇:開發(fā)APP必備技術(shù)基礎(chǔ),掌握這些技能讓你輕松上手!
下一篇:開發(fā)APP必備技術(shù):從入門到精通的網(wǎng)站指南